Buying Guide

  • Material matters: Rubber pavers are light, durable, and weather-resistant, with anti-slip surfaces. Wood provides a natural look but requires sealant and maintenance. Interlocking tiles offer modular customization but need a solid base. River rock mats deliver a natural aesthetic with easy installation and drainage.
  • Path length and layout: For straight pathways, long wooden strips or interlocking tiles can be efficient. For curved or irregular lawns, river rock mats or flexible rubber stones adapt better to contours.
  • Stability and safety: Look for anti-slip surfaces and, where needed, stakes or a sturdy base to reduce movement on grass or loose soil. Consider drainage to prevent pooling after rain.
  • Installation effort: Ready-to-use options (pre-assembled wood pathways, river rock mats) save time. Interlocking tiles require careful base preparation but provide upgradeability and repairability.
  • Maintenance: Rubber and resin stones demand minimal upkeep. Wood needs seasonal sealing. Stone and river rock blends may require occasional cleaning to maintain appearance.
  • Climate considerations: Rubber and resin generally handle a wider range of weather; wood can crack or warp in extreme heat or cold without proper sealing.

FAQs

  1. What is the easiest option to install for a quick backyard path?

    Answer: River rock mats or interlocking deck tiles typically require minimal preparation and can be laid over existing ground or grass.
  2. Which material offers the most natural look?

    Answer: River rock mats and natural-looking rubber stones with slate-gray tones provide a natural, organic aesthetic.
  3. Are wooden pathways suitable for year-round use?

    Answer: They can be durable with proper sealing and maintenance, but extreme climates may affect longevity without care.
  4. Do these products provide slip resistance?

    Answer: Yes, rubber stepping stones and many resin or stone textures include anti-slip surfaces, especially helpful when wet.
  5. Can I expand a deck tile system later?

    Answer: Yes, interlocking deck tiles are designed for modular expansion to cover larger areas.
  6. What should I consider for drainage and ground stability?

    Answer: Look for tiles or mats with drain holes and ensure the base is compacted and level to prevent shifting and water pooling.
